Nichols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

In 2019-2020, the average part-time undergraduate tuition at Nichols was $753 per credit hour for both in-state and out-of-state students. The following table shows the average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ates.

In StateOut of State
Tuition$35,290$35,290
Fees$1,250$1,250
Books and Supplies$1,400$1,400
On Campus Room and Board$13,950$13,950
On Campus Other Expenses$2,200$2,200

Nichols Phys Ed BS Student Debt

One way to think about how much a school will cost is to look at how much in student loans that you have to take out to get your degree. Phys Ed students who received their bachelor’s degree at Nichols took out an average of $27,000 in student loans. That is 13% higher than the national average of $23,980.

How Much Can You Make With a BS in Phys Ed From Nichols?

$30,771 Average Salary
High Earnings Boost

phys ed who receive their bachelor’s degree from Nichols make an average of $30,771 a year during the early days of their career. That is 10% higher than the national average of $27,962.

Nichols Bachelor’s Student Diversity for Phys Ed

48 Bachelor's Degrees Awarded
14.6% Women
14.6%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
In the 2019-2020 academic year, 48 students received their bachelor’s degree in phys ed.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

Women made up around 14.6% of the phys ed students who took home a bachelor’s degree in 2019-2020. This is less than the nationwide number of 48.8%.

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Around 14.6% of phys ed bachelor’s degree recipients at Nichols in 2019-2020 were awarded to racial-ethnic minorities*. This is lower than the nationwide number of 38%.

undefined
Race/EthnicityNumber of Students
Asian0
Black or African American3
Hispanic or Latino2
Native American or Alaska Native0
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ander0
White40
International Students1
Other Races/Ethnicities2
